Technological Innovations: Enhancing Language Recovery Outcomes
The integration of cutting-edge technologies, such as artificial intelligence (AI), machine learning (ML), and virtual reality (VR), is transforming the landscape of language recovery. AI-powered speech therapy tools, for example, can provide personalized feedback and adaptive exercises, enabling individuals to practice language skills in a more engaging and effective manner. Meanwhile, VR-based interventions offer immersive and interactive environments, simulating real-world scenarios to promote language recovery and generalization.
